PT Morenzo Abadi Perkasa Tbk (ENZO.JK) is a leading player in the Indonesian packaged foods sector, specializing in a diverse range of products including instant noodles, snacks, and beverages. The company's extensive distribution network across Southeast Asia and its strong brand recognition provide a competitive edge, although recent financial performance has been challenged by declining revenues and margins.
Morenzo generates revenue primarily through the sale of packaged food products, leveraging economies of scale in production and a strong brand portfolio. The company benefits from pricing power in its core categories, although recent negative net income indicates challenges in maintaining profitability amidst rising costs.
